PRACTICE NOTES:
- Update the clerk’s service list and any e-filing profile immediately.
- Ensure compliance with Louisiana Rules of Professional Conduct Rule 1.16(d) regarding client property and refunds.
- Communicate pending deadlines and court appearances to new counsel at the time of transfer.
